A 15-year-old boy is in critical condition after being found suffering from alcohol poisoning at a Pasadena charter school, police said.
Pasadena Police Lt. Tim Bundy said the boy, who has not been identified, was found vomiting and lethargic at Learning Works Charter School on Monday.
As Pasadena Fire Dept. paramedics treated the boy at the scene, his condition deteriorated. The paramedics rushed him to a hospital in critical condition, where he was diagnosed with alcohol poisoning, Bundy said.
The boy’s current condition has not been released.
The school operates a dropout recovery program that serves students who have dropped out of Pasadena Unified.
